Chips or cracks in panes

It's not just an eye-sore when your glass is chipped, cracked or chipped, it could allow air in and increase your heating and cooling expenses. If the double pane glass has cracked or is damaged, window manufacturers suggest that you replace it to ensure a strong seal and keep your home warm and dry.

The positive side is that fixing damaged windows isn't nearly as costly or difficult as it may seem. It's important to act quickly. Window cracks usually worsen over time, causing leaks in the energy supply, so you'll want to complete the task in the shortest time possible to avoid any further issues.

A tiny crack could turn into a web of cracks that could make your double pane window unusable, which is why it's vital to take the appropriate steps to fix it before it gets out of hand.

A simple and double glazing Stockport quick method to repair a crack is to use masking tape or duct tap. Typically one strip of tape on both sides of the crack is enough for superficial cracks such as stress cracks that result from differences in temperature, however more serious cracks might require you to extend the tape over the crack edges on both sides.

You could also try a glass adhesive like Loctite or Gorilla Glue or a similar product designed specifically for windows. This type of adhesive is similar to nail polish in that it fills the crack and prevents it from getting worse. It also seals the area so that air can't get through. This type of glue is different from nail polish in that it's more durable, won't flake off or peel and isn't as hard.

If you're looking for a temporary solution, try cutting a piece of plastic sufficient to cover the hole or crack from a garbage bag, shower curtain made of plastic, or tarp. Tape the plastic to the window using masking tape or duct tape. Allow it to dry. This will block wind, rain or insects while you wait for your new double pane window to arrive.

Apply a two-part epoxy on the broken area of your window for an effective solution that is permanent. This type of glue will seal the crack and can be painted to blend in with the frame of your window.

Broken locks or broken handles

While it isn't common, double glazing window handles can break. This can be a frustrating experience and expose your home to burglars who may be able to break the handle and open the windows. Fortunately, replacing a damaged window handle is relatively easy and inexpensive If you know what to look for.

The mechanism for opening a uPVC window is made up of three components: the handle, the gearbox and the drive gear. The handle operates the gearbox, which then operates the drive gear. This allows the window to either open or close. If the handle breaks, you will find that the gearbox is stuck and won't function. This can be caused by a broken spindle within the handle or simply wear and tear.

You'll have to replace the lock if broken. You will need to find the screws or pins that hold the handle in place. These are usually located on the inside of the handle. Once you've removed the handle that you have previously used and replaced it with the new one and secure it with the screws or pins. When fitting the handle again, ensure that you align it correctly to the frame. Be sure to cover any screws that are exposed with screw covers to hide them.

Dropping Panes

Double-paned windows are an excellent investment for your home. They provide insulation and add a more modern look that can increase the value of your home. There are a few issues that could arise with your new windows, and you must be aware of when to take action.

Cracked or chipped panes are an indicator that your windows require to be replaced. These issues can let outside air into your home and make it difficult for your cooling system to keep up with your home's temperature. This will cause your system to perform more than it should, resulting in an increase in your energy bills.

Fogging in between the panes of glass is also an indication that your windows require replacement. This is because the inert gas sandwiched between the glass has gone out. When this happens, the seal will need to be replaced, and this cannot be done in a single step.

As time passes, the rubber seals in your windows will begin to degrade. This can be caused by exposure to sunlight, aging or the use of harsh cleaning products. As the seals break down they may lose their ability to insulate your home.

If you have a cracked or chipped window you should contact a glazing professional to replace it. This is not something that you should attempt yourself since handling broken glass is a risk. They will have the specialist tools needed to safely remove the damaged pane and replace it.
